IBM AI Agent 3기/git

Git 활용법(1)

miimu 2025. 12. 12. 09:50
git init

git으로 관리하는 폴더로 만들기

 

git add . 
git add [파일명]
git add [폴더명]

전체 파일 추가, 파일명을 추가, 폴더를 추가

 

git status

 추가되거나 변경된 부분, commit 할 것이 있는지 보여줌

 

git log
git log --oneline
git log --oneline --all
git log --oneline --all --graph

로그 확인

--oneline : 한 줄로 간략하게

--all : 모든 branch 로그 확인

--graph : 모든 branch의 로그를 그래프로 확인

 

git commit -m "[commit message]"
git commit -am "[commit message]"

commit을 커밋 메세지와 함께 함

-am : add와 commit 한꺼번에. 단 단순 파일 생성은 -am 사용 못하고 add 따로 commit 따로

 

git branch

branch 확인

 

git branch [브랜치명]

branch 생성

 

git switch [브랜치명]

브랜치명으로 브랜치 변경

 

git merge [브랜치명]

브랜치명의 모든 상황 merge

 

git checkout -p [브랜치명] [파일명]

브랜치명의 일부 파일만 master/main에 merge(패치)

 

 

merge하고 충돌나면 main/master의 충돌난 파일을 직접 수정해야함

 

git remote add [이름] [깃헙 주소]

깃헙 주소로 [이름]으로 연결함

 

git push -u [이름] [브랜치명]

깃헙 브랜치에 [이름]을 통해 현재 commit된 내용 올림

'IBM AI Agent 3기 > git' 카테고리의 다른 글

git 활용법(2)  (0) 2025.12.12